    I love an easy, breezy summer makeup look. But I’d be lying if I didn’t admit that fall 2024 makeup trends, which are poised to be the perfect mix of maximalism and minimalism, have me excited. “Everyone is still into no-makeup makeup, but it’s the grunge version of it. You’ll see a grunge eye against a baby skin face with just concealer, or no mascara with a bold red lip,” celebrity makeup artist Dani Parkes tells me.

    The season is all about juxtaposition. On the one hand, the influence of the French girl is very apparent. Just look to the surge in popularity of matte red lipsticks (Chanel just dropped a gorgeous hue) that pair perfectly with light coverage concealers (Victoria Beckham and Augustinus Bader’s launch is a Marie Claire office favorite). On the other hand, over-the-top accents are taking off. The red blush trend is blowing up on TikTok (Dior’s Rosy Glow is the best product for the job) and, according to Parkes, glitter lipstick is having a resurgence.

    Having the right products is the key to executing these fall 2024 makeup trends. Elegant formulas, blendable textures, and a high-pigment finish are of the utmost importance. Thankfully, luxury brands like Charlotte Tilbury, NARS, and Hourglass (just to name a few) have cult-favorite products and new launches that are up for the job.

    If You Want to Underpaint

    While this trend initially took off last year when makeup artist Mary Phillips coined the term, the makeup application technique is gaining steam with more makeup artists this season. Not only is Parkes on board, but Patrick Ta previously told me it’s his go-to application method at the moment.

    To achieve the natural look, apply your bronzer and blush underneath a light coverage foundation. Blend everything together with a makeup sponge and you’re good to go.
